Libianca’s ‘People’ Tops UK Official Afrobeats Chart 

Nigerian superstars Rema, Burna Boy, and Oxlade continued to dominate the UK Official Singles Chart in the most recent edition, while Libiana rose to the top of the Afrobeats Chart.

By Omotayo Olutekunbi

Rema’s hit single “Calm Down” remix with Selena Gomez maintains its No. 8 peak position from the previous week and extends its run on the chart to 20 weeks during January 13–19, 2023.

In its second week on the list, Libianca’s “People” jumps 32 ranks from 90th place last week to NO. 62 this week.

As its run extended to 17 weeks, Oxlade’s “Kulosa” falls 5 positions from last week’s No. 57 to No. 62 this week.

The song “Last Last” by Burna Boy, which was 53rd last week, is now 68th on the list as it enters its 32nd week. Alone, the Grammy-winning artist’s second release falls two positions to No. 71 this week as it enters its seventh week on the list.

Libianca’s “People” has climbed to the top, moving up one position from its No. 2 debut last week.

Ruger’s “Asiwaju” moves up two positions to No. 3, while Burna Boy’s “Alone” falls to No. 2. The songs “2 Sugar” by Wizkid featuring Ayra Starr and “Cough” by Kizz Daniel climb to No. 4 and No. 5, respectively.

Tiwa Savage and Asake’s songs “Loaded” and “Organise” respectively re-enter at positions 6 and 7.

The song “Wow” by Wizkid featuring Naira Marley and Skepta dips to No. 9 while Mavin’s “Won Da Mo” stays at No. 10.

Toni-Ann Singh by Burna Boy featuring Popcaan and RTID (Ricj Till I Die) by Kizz Daniel both debuts at Nos. 12 and 13, respectively.

Chris Brown and Shenseea’s duet “Diana” by Fireboy debuts at position seventeen.
